Iraca Grande
Iraca Grande is a hamlet in Chota District, Chota Province, Cajamarca Department and has an elevation of 2,541 metres. Iraca Grande is situated nearby to the hamlet Iraca Chica, as well as near Lanchebamba.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Chota
Photo: Llatasandy,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Chota is a city of 47,000 people. It is the capital of Chota province in the Department of Cajamarca. It is considered the Bullfighting Capital of Northern Peru.
